As a member of the treatment team, the Registered Nurse utilizes the nursing process with individual patients and groups of patients to assist them in meeting their physiological, psychological, safety, and general health needs.

RN is also responsible for the supervision of Licensed Practical Nurses, Mental Health Technicians and Unit Secretary. Provides services to patients whose ages range from adult to geriatric.

RESPONSIBILITIES

Analyzes pertinent clinical data from patients and other relevant resources; achieves good initial rapport with patients;

effectively gathers clinical data in a timely fashion; utilizes appropriate verbal and observational techniques; data includes relevant physiological and psychosocial information.

Develops therapeutic relationships with patients and significant others; Creates an atmosphere which facilitates disclosure and active participation in the therapeutic process;

actively works to achieve patients trust; facilitates patient awareness of their internal resources for coping; utilizes therapeutic verbal and nonverbal techniques.

Provides appropriate nursing care to assist patients in meeting Maslow’s Level I needs; consistently makes pertinent observations regarding patient’s physiological status;

appropriately addresses variances from physiological norms; as indicated, accurately monitors vital bodily functions; assists with ADLs as indicated.

Responds appropriately to physiological emergencies.

  • Adequately ensures the safety of all patients; identifies patients at risk and intervenes preventatively.
  • Utilizes clinically sound repertoire of psychotherapeutic nursing interventions. Consistently participates in goal-oriented interactions with patients.

seeks to decrease patient symptomology through effective limit setting, reality orientation, redirection, confrontation, etc.

demonstrates effective crisis intervention skills as indicated; reinforces healthy patient behaviors; promotes healthy expression of thoughts and feelings.

Consistently chooses interventions which are compatible with the therapeutic relationship established between the nurse and the patient;

creatively motivates patients to participate in the therapeutic process.

Utilizes knowledge of medications (psychotropic and other) in the treatment process; actively serves as a knowledgeable resource to other staff regarding patient medications;

collaborates in the evaluation of the patients, medication regime; appropriately utilizes PRN medication; recognizes and appropriately responds to medication-related problems / issues (side-effects, laboratory results, etc.)

Participates in the health / wellness education of patients; Identifies health education needs of individual patients; Actively pursues opportunities to conduct both individual and group patient education;

provides opportunities for patients to learn experientially; promotes patient independence through health teaching.

  • Participates as a vital member of the multi-disciplinary treatment team. Clearly and consistently communicates with other team members.
  • Provides concise and meaningful shift reports; Appropriately collaborates with and utilizes other resources to resolve treatment issues;

consistently participates in the support treatment program development; appropriately represents nursing perspective to others.

  • Functions as an effective nursing leader on the unit; effectively role-models attitudes and behaviors which positively impact on patient care and staff moral;
  • consistently provides support and direction to staff; utilizes good judgment in assigning patient care to other staff; effectively demonstrates sound and creative decision-making and problem-solving;

effectively and efficiently utilizes available resources; consistently assumes teaching role to develop skills of other nursing staff.

Performs relevant routine clinical nursing tasks such as medication and treatment administration, transcribing physician orders, vital signs, etc.

consistently and accurately administers medications; consistently and accurately transcribes physicians orders; accurately completes all forms (Nursing Assessment, Problems List, Treatment Plan, Progress Notes, etc.

in a timely fashion; Accurately completes all relevant hospital forms (Incident Reports, Acuity Worksheets, Transfer Forms, Medication Sheets,etc.

in a timely fashion; utilizes documentation of other staff to develop more comprehensive understanding of patients.

Actively contributes to the development of the Registered Nurse role within the department and the hospital; actively participates in the orientation of new RNs / LPNs and other nursing staff in the program / department;

presents relevant information / material to other RNs / LPNs and other nursing staff in the program / department; utilizes expertise to assist other RNs / LPNs and other Nursing staff.
